and Duties:

Under the direction of the Supervising Lottery Agent, San Diego/Orange Region, the incumbent conducts complex and sensitive administrative, civil and criminal investigations and other law enforcement activities for the California State Lottery (Lottery) with direct or minimal supervision. This position also provides technical advice to local, state and federal law enforcement agencies to assure the integrity, honesty, and fairness in the operation of the Lottery, pursuant to Penal Code 830.3(p). Incumbent may work alone, as part of an investigative team, or as a lead person, and coordinate the work of other enforcement staff. Incumbent must communicate effectively orally and in writing; read and interpret various codified laws, rules, and regulations.

The Investigator must be willing to work overtime, odd and irregular hours, nights, weekends, and holidays, in various locations throughout the State; possess a valid California driver’s license and be willing to travel at any time (out-of-state or country travel may be required); be familiar with computer and security hardware systems; possess facility and plant systems security expertise.

Desirable Qualifications:

  • Experience with conducting interviews and/or interrogations of suspects, witnesses and victims
  • Valid POST academy certification or a POST Basic Certificate
  • In-depth knowledge of investigative procedures and techniques, and have an aptitude for evaluating information (including computer data) and problem solving
